However the law is such that if a buyer can not close the deal on the agreed-upon date, the seller has the option to relist the residential property for sale and the buyer might shed their down payment (and the home). In other instances, additional prices may be incurred if the hold-up impacts the vendor's capacity to shut a home they have actually acquired.

The timeline for acquiring mortgage authorization can differ relying on a number of elements, including your economic account, the lender's processing time, and any type of appraisal hold-ups. To speed up the financing process, it's recommended to start gathering the needed documentation, such as evidence of earnings, credit rating records, and income tax return, well before applying for a home mortgage. 1 month prior to shutting, the customer's lawyer conducts a title search to confirm property possession. This comprehensive assessment makes certain the title is free of prospective issues, such as unpaid real State Licensing Boards estate tax or liens. Real estate agents and lawyers play vital duties in the closing procedure. They offer assistance and assistance to buyers and sellers, making sure that all legal requirements are met and the transaction continues efficiently. Closing attorneys are qualified attorneys with a deep understanding of New York real estate laws. They offer lawful suggestions, guarantee compliance, and deal with intricate lawful facets of the transaction. On the other hand, real estate agents focus on advertising, facilitating arrangements, and working with the transaction process. Real estate representatives may be restricted in their capability to supply suggestions on local regulations and legal concerns that only closing attorneys may attend to.
